(Carroll County, Ky.) – Lane closures are scheduled on Interstate 71 in Carroll County next week.
The Kentucky Transportation Cabinet announced today that pavement repairs will require lane closures on I-71 northbound starting on Tuesday, December 14.
The lane closures are expected to continue through Friday, December 17 between the Trimble County line and Carrollton-Worthville exit.
Lane closures will take place from 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m.
Motorists should watch for crews and equipment while traveling through the work zone.
All work is weather dependent.
